Which is more reliable, Image to Link or Nationalize.io?
On our scheduled checks, Image to Link leads on measured uptime — Image to Link at 100% versus Nationalize.io at 97.1% over 90 days. These are our own probe results, not provider claims; the uptime bars above show the day-by-day record for both.
Which is faster, Image to Link or Nationalize.io?
Image to Link has the lower median latency in our checks — Image to Link responds in 281 ms versus Nationalize.io at 448 ms (P50). Tail latency (P95) is in the table above; for most workloads the median is the number that shapes how the API feels.
Do Image to Link and Nationalize.io need an API key?
Neither needs a paid key — Image to Link is callable with no signup, and Nationalize.io is callable with no signup. Both are quick to prototype with; rate limits still apply.
Can I call Image to Link and Nationalize.io from the browser?
Yes — both Image to Link and Nationalize.io send CORS headers over HTTPS, so front-end code can fetch either directly with no backend proxy. That makes them easy to swap in a client-side app while you compare responses.
